Frequently Asked Questions

Find answers to common questions about share recovery, dematerialization, and our services.

Physical shares are paper certificates issued by a company to its shareholders as proof of ownership in the company. These certificates contain details such as the shareholder’s name, number of shares owned, and the company’s name.
Dematerialization (or “demat”) is the process of converting physical share certificates into electronic form. Dematerialized shares are held in a demat account with a depository participant, making trading, transfer, and management easier and more secure.
A Demat account is an account that holds your shares in electronic form, similar to how a bank account holds money. It is mandatory for trading in the stock market.
A DP is an agent of a depository (like NSDL or CDSL) that offers services such as opening demat accounts, dematerializing shares, and facilitating transfer of securities.

  • Open a Demat account with a depository participant (DP).
  • Fill out a Dematerialization Request Form (DRF).
  • Submit the form along with the original share certificates to your DP.
  • Your DP will verify and forward the request to the registrar & transfer agent (RTA) of the company.
  • Once processed, the shares will be credited to your Demat account.
  • Original physical share certificates
  • Demat account details (DP ID & Client ID)
  • Dematerialization Request Form (DRF)
  • Valid ID proof (PAN card is mandatory)
  • Address proof (if required by DP)
Typically, it takes 15- 30 Working days from submission, depending on the company and registrar.
